Identifying Door Hinges For uPVC Doors

uPVC door improves energy efficiency and reduces drafts. They are an increasingly popular choice for homes. They are susceptible to falling over time and require regular maintenance. This guide will show how to identify your door hinges and then adjust them using an Allen key.

UPVC hinges are adjustable to ensure that the door is aligned and is in line with the frame. The adjustment screws are situated within the hinge body.

Butt Hinges

Butt hinges are made for easy installation, making them an ideal choice for DIY enthusiasts and professionals too. They offer smooth door operation complemented by a sleek and modern design that will enhance the look of your doors and cabinets.

Butt hinges work by pivoting on a pin or axis connecting the two hinge leaves. This allows the door to be opened and closed with ease while offering stability and distributing the weight of the sash evenly to prevent it from sagging or sagging. They are available in a variety of capacities for load-bearing to accommodate various sizes and weights for doors as well as cabinetry.

There are a number of different variations of the standard butt-hinge, which offer additional functions and features. A self-closing hinge, for instance, is equipped with a spring which automatically closes the doors when released. This is a great feature for doors in hospitals and other public facilities in which it is essential to ensure that the composite door hinge replacement shuts securely.

A ball-bearing butt is a different variation that uses small, smooth balls to reduce friction and wear between the hinge leaves. This type of hinge is suitable for doors with internal doors where friction is not an issue. It can also decrease the need for regular maintenance. However, it is not recommended for outdoor doors that are subject to high use and weathering.

The process of creating and fitting butt hinges is a easy process that can be accomplished using basic hand tools. First, the ideal dimensions for the hinges should be identified and documented to ensure the accuracy. The metal material can be cut with a metalworking tool or other cutting tools. After the hinges have been cut and the wing edge that is cut off can be rolled into knuckles.

After the knuckles have been formed, it is possible to drill holes in the hinge plate and the hinge body to mount them. The hinges are then nailed to the frame and sash of the door using the appropriate screws. After the hinges are fitted, decorative caps can be used to cover the mounting screws. This will improve the look of the doors.

Proper maintenance of hinges on butts is vital to ensure they continue to function smoothly for many years. Regular cleaning and lubrication for hinges with WD-40 or a similar light oil helps reduce friction. It is also important to inspect the hinges periodically for signs of wear or damage, such as loose screws. If they are damaged the screws should be tightened immediately to avoid further damage. Making proactive steps to maintain butt hinges can help save money in the end because worn-out hardware has to be replaced earlier than hinges that are maintained.

Flag Hinges

A flag hinge is a particular kind of hinge designed to work with uPVC frames and doors. It is made up of two components. One part is attached to the sash which is the opening and moving portion of the door. The other part is attached to the frame or an adjacent structure. Both are joined to a pin that serves as the window hinge repairs near me's axis. The pin is usually made of a flag and is what gives this kind of door hinge its name.

This kind of hinge has the advantage of being incredibly strong and able to hold doors that are heavy. This is why it is ideal in hospitals and schools, where doors must be able to withstand the pressure of heavy use. Additionally, because the hinge is so robust, it is able to offer a high degree of security.

These types of hinges are commonly found in upvc window hinge doors and windows and can be used to create a range of different styles tilt and turn windows hinges finishes. They are also available in a range of colors, which can help to create a more aesthetically appealing door.

This kind of hinge has the benefit of being very easy to install. This is because the hinge is pre-assembled, which makes it easier to fit. To install the hinge, first you will need to drill the screw holes and pin-locating holes in the sash and frame pieces. Then, you can simply slide the hinge into place and secure it with screws.

Once the hinge is installed, it is important to check that it is correctly aligned. This can be checked by examining the door for any gaps or misalignment. If the door makes squeaking, creaking or rattling noise when it is opened and closed, this could indicate that the hinges are out of alignment.

A Door Hinges Upvc that is not properly aligned can cause it to slam when it opens or shuts. This can be a hassle and difficult to fix but there are several options to solve the issue. The most commonly used hinge used to address this issue is a flag butt hinge which can be adjusted in three dimensions that are laterally, left and right, height; upwards and downwards and compression; how tightly the door is pulled against the frame.

doorpanels-300x200.jpgIn order to adjust the height or lateral adjustment, you will need to remove the hinge cover cap that is on the top of the hinge body. The adjustment screw will be exposed. After removing the adjusting screw and loosening it, you can then loosen it and move it to the desired position. This can be done by hand, but a power tool may be required to ensure that the screw is removed correctly. Repeat this process on the reverse side of the hinge. Once both sides of the hinge have been adjusted the hinges can be anchored to the hinge bodies using the locating pins that are on the hinge bodies.
